Managing your healthcare institution, revenue cycle management is vital to success. It includes medical billing components. Medical professionals use RCM to analyze, track and effectively deal with the status of patient claims receivables to their accounts.

Revenue Cycle Management involves more information and processes than medical billing services. It does the work of administering a variety of financial transactions that are the result of medical performance done on the patients. The performances are made between patients and medical suppliers, as well as the health service providers.

As you will see, RCM is an intricate venture that keeps the lights on and ensures your payment to your staff. It is the top priority. Otherwise, you can’t offer service to patients.

Revenue Cycle Management needs to involve many interconnected processes that are not confined to the act of generating bills and sending them for approval and payment. It begins earlier in the process.

Their tasks start immediately after a patient makes an appointment with their staff. A member of your team needs to get in touch with the insurance provider to verify patient status and eligibility. Here in this step, the staff explains the patient’s liabilities for paying bills.

The Revenue Cycle Management software is ideal to tie all the financial details that move into providing services and getting paid on time. The RCM can be optimized with pre-registration processes by creating accounts for new patients. It is just a matter of entering the medical history together with the coverage.

Lacking in verification details, the patient’s coverage could be problematic. For example, you find out a provider doesn’t authorize a procedure. A robust Revenue Cycle Management (RCM) setup will help you avoid such glitches. At the same time, it’s streamlining the flow of money in your organization.

Managing the system includes processing the patient statements with patient collections. The problem statement needs to be worked with as soon as possible. The faster you can recognize mistakes, the sooner you can send in a proper claim.

A strong Revenue Cycle Management system helps your organization works efficiently for medical billing services. The detail of the patients not only saves time but also paves the way to faster billing reimbursement.
